Will heat be conducted along the length of the metal rods when the whole rod has a uniform temperature?

No. Heat is conducted from a region of high temperature to that of lower temperature. If the whole rod is at the same temperature then there is no temperature gradient and so no heat will be conducted.

What should bethe shape of an ideal thermometer?

An ideal thermometer usually has a thin glass tube with a uniform bore, capped at one end with a bulb containing a temperature-sensitive liquid like mercury or alcohol. The tube should have uniform markings along its length for accurate temperature reading. The thin design allows the liquid to expand and contract easily as the temperature changes.

What is longitudinal temparature?

Longitudinal temperature refers to the variation in temperature along the length of an object or material. It describes how the temperature changes in one direction (usually the long axis) of an object or substance.
